Compressor HVAC: Description and Operation
The standard front A/C system uses a Denso 7SBU16C double-acting, variable swash plate-type A/C compressor. This A/C compressor has a label identifying the use of R-134a refrigerant and both the suction and discharge ports located on the cylinder head.The optional A/C compressor used for add-on rear A/C systems is a Denso 10S17C ten cylinder, double-acting swash plate-type A/C compressor. This A/C compressor has a label identifying the use of R-134a refrigerant and has a fixed displacement of 170 cubic centimeters (10.374 cubic inches), and has both the suction and discharge ports located on the cylinder head at the rear of the compressor.
The A/C compressor is driven through an electric clutch, drive arrangement. The A/C compressor by the engine pulley and belt is lubricated by refrigerant oil that is circulated throughout the refrigerant system with the refrigerant.
The A/C compressor draws in low-pressure refrigerant vapor from the A/C evaporator through its suction port. It then compresses the refrigerant into a high-pressure, high-temperature refrigerant vapor, which is then pumped to the A/C condenser through the compressor discharge port.
The A/C compressor cannot be repaired. If faulty or damaged, the entire compressor must be replaced. The compressor clutch, pulley, and coil, are available for service.
